NM_000396.4:c.-2+108A>G

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The NM_000396.4(CTSK):​c.-2+108A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0739 in 152,310 control chromosomes in the GnomAD database, including 585 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
CTSK (HGNC:2536): (cathepsin K) The protein encoded by this gene is a lysosomal cysteine proteinase involved in bone remodeling and resorption. This protein, which is a member of the peptidase C1 protein family, is predominantly expressed in osteoclasts. However, the encoded protein is also expressed in a significant fraction of human breast cancers, where it could contribute to tumor invasiveness. Mutations in this gene are the cause of pycnodysostosis, an autosomal recessive disease characterized by osteosclerosis and short stature. [provided by RefSeq, Apr 2013]
